[Music] the Smooth Fox Terrier is a breed of dog one of many terrier breeds history the Smooth Fox Terrier the oldest of the fox terrier breeds boasts a rich and storied history dating back to the early days of fox hunting in England these dogs were originally bred to assist in Fox hunts serving as Earth dogs to dig out foxes when they went to ground the breed’s distinct white coat with small patches of black and tan was developed by crossbreeding the old English white terrier bull terrier and Beagle this made them easily distinguishable from the foxes during hunts the smooth fox terriers official recognition began in the mid 19th century with the first class for fox terriers appearing at Islington London in 1862 by 1876 the first breed standard was established by the newly formed Fox Terrier Club of England the breed quickly gained popularity becoming the most favored breed in England by the early 20th century traits Terrier is a small energetic breed known for its short back and Long Head its short coat is easy to maintain with weekly grooming although it does shed despite its small size the Smooth Fox Terrier requires up to an hour of exercise daily to meet its high energy levels this breed is versatile adapting well to both small homes and larger Country Estates a small to medium Garden is sufficient for its needs the breed’s history as a working dog has endowed it with a robust and athletic build making it suitable for various environments health issues while generally healthy the Smooth Fox Terrier is prone to several health issues common concerns include deafness luxating patellas and a variety of eye disorders such as lens luxation diasis and cataracts skeletal issues like leg calv Perthes disease and shoulder dislocations are also noted additionally conditions such as myasthenia gravis idiopathic epilepsy and gitra have been reported to ensure the health of the breed it is recommended that breeders utilize DNA tests screening schemes and inbreeding coefficient calculators the bva KC isds eye screening scheme is particularly important for maintaining Eye Health in the breed Behavior with kids and other Pets the Smooth Fox Terrier is known for its high energy and playful nature making it a lively companion for children however due to its energetic and sometimes boisterous temperament it may not be suitable for families with very young children unless properly supervised the breed has a high prey drive a trait inherited from its fox hunting days which means it may not always get along well with smaller pets unless introduced and socialized from a young age early exposure to different people pets and environments is crucial to prevent excessive barking and to ensure the dog is well adjusted and sociable grooming needs weekly brushing is typically sufficient to keep the coat healthy and minimize shedding despite their short hair they do shed so regular grooming helps manage this The breed’s Grooming routine should also include regular Dental Care ear cleaning and nail trimming to maintain overall health and hygiene price and lifespan the Smooth Fox Terrier is a breed with a lifespan exceeding 12 years making it a long-term commitment for potential owners prospective owners might expect to pay between $1,000 to $2,000 for a well-bred Smooth Fox Terrier puppy that’s all for today thank you so much for watching this video If you like this video do subscribe our YouTube channel for more videos
